Senate bill was passed 219 yea votes - that is no changes - BO signs tomorrow.

A reconciliation was passed with 220 yeas - with changes - Senate needs a simple majority only.

OK, here's the deal. 4872 is a "reconciliation bill" normally intended for budget matters. It's not subject to the filibuster, so it needs only a simple majority in the Senate.
